Abstract: Current mobile devices (smartphones, tablets, netbooks…), widely used nowadays, can run potent native applications, but they cannot support typical desktop applications from any operating system. Since modern devices support recent web standards as HTML5, it is possible to develop a solution based on a thin web client to grant remote access to desktop applications offered under a SaaS model. This paper proposes the development of an innovative remote desktop system able to detect application content and encode it efficiently in real-time, to support an optimal visualization on clients, combining both remote desktop and streaming protocols. The system is hosted by a cloud infrastructure that ensures scalability, and it follows a pay-per-use model. Application providers can include their software in a dynamic cloud repository, from where it is launched remotely to meet final user demands.
